Output de8449f663068f60234dfa7654166022bea5c825478e3633f305730aa4adf1b4:0

value
17348050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c3defeb8f3d096516a46c9230437247f5df423 OP_EQUAL
address
37Kbnc7dkB8AiqGfGHgeqKkgd3C65EwqE9
transaction
de8449f663068f60234dfa7654166022bea5c825478e3633f305730aa4adf1b4
spent
true